Bookroo's summary

Christa's summer paradise, her family's cabin, is at risk of being sold. With her dad out of work, the only hope lies in finding Al Capone's hidden loot rumored to be nearby. Teaming up with her friend Alex and his grumpy grandpa, who might hold the key, Christa embarks on a thrilling treasure hunt. Is the treasure real, or is it cursed as Grumpa claims? Can Christa save her family's beloved retreat before it's too late? Dive into a heartwarming adventure of friendship, family, and the quest for a legendary fortune.

From the publisher

From the author of The Graham Cracker Plot, a story about two friends playing finders keepers for the missing loot of Al Capone. Christa spends every summer at the most awesome place in the whole world: her family’s cabin on Whitefish Lake, Wisconsin. Only her dad recently lost his job and her parents have decided to sell the cabin. But not if Christa can help it. Everyone knows there is Al Capone blood money hidden somewhere in Whitefish Lake, and her friend Alex’s cranky grandpa might have the key to finding it. Grumpa says the loot is gone, or worse—cursed!—but Christa knows better. That loot is the only thing that can save her family. Finders Keepers by Shelley Tougas is a brilliant story full of heart about family, love, and the treasure hunt of a lifetime, from the author of The Graham Cracker Plot and A Patron Saint for Junior Bridesmaids. “A charming story of family history and personal connections (both lost and found) that is reminiscent of Blue Balliett and the Penderwicks’ adventures.” —Booklist, starred review “The fast-paced ending has enough bite to satisfy. The premise will cause inevitable comparisons to Gennifer Choldenko’s Alcatraz tales, but the story stands on its own. Entertaining and humorous; good light fare for middle graders.” —Kirkus Reviews
